Quantcast
Viewing all articles
Browse latest Browse all 1442

Assign multiple account assignment to service using BAPI_REQUISITION_CREATE

Hi All,

 

I'm using BAPI_REQUISITION_CREATE and I have success create PR and service lines.  My problem is that I want to assign a different account assignment to each service line. 

 

Here is part of my code.

 

  • For Account Assignment

      t_requisitionaccoun-preq_item    = 1

      t_requisitionaccoun-serial_no    = 1

      t_requisitionaccoun-cost_ctr     = C00001

      append t_requisitionaccoun

 

      t_requisitionaccoun-preq_item    = 1

      t_requisitionaccoun-serial_no    = 2

      t_requisitionaccoun-cost_ctr     = C00001

      append t_requisitionaccoun

 

  • For Service account Assignment

  •    Service item 1

      t_requisitionsrvaccass-pckg_no    = '0000000002'.

      t_requisitionsrvaccass-line_no    = 2.  " line 1 is the header for service

      t_requisitionsrvaccass-quantity   = '10'

      t_requisitionsrvaccass-serno_line = '01'.

      t_requisitionsrvaccass-percentage = '100'.

      t_requisitionsrvaccass-serial_no  = 1

      APPEND t_requisitionsrvaccass.

 

  •    Service item 2

      t_requisitionsrvaccass-pckg_no    = '0000000002'.

      t_requisitionsrvaccass-line_no    = 3.

      t_requisitionsrvaccass-quantity   = '10'

      t_requisitionsrvaccass-serno_line = '01'.

      t_requisitionsrvaccass-percentage = '100'.

      t_requisitionsrvaccass-serial_no  = 2

      APPEND t_requisitionsrvaccass.

 

With this code, what I get is the account assignment for service item 1 correctly populated and a blank account assignment for service item 2.  If i change the serial number for both service to be the same, it will work fine ( but that's not what I want).

 

Does anyone done this before and can give me some help. Thanks.


Viewing all articles
Browse latest Browse all 1442

Trending Articles



<script src="https://jsc.adskeeper.com/r/s/rssing.com.1596347.js" async> </script>